By Bipin Sharma
New Delhi, September 4, 2025:
The 10th Kali Mandir Ganesh Utsav was celebrated with immense devotion and vibrant enthusiasm at Pracheen Kali Mandir, Kotla. The grand event, hosted by the Pracheen Kali Mandir Trust under the stewardship of Rakesh Sonkar and the entire Sonkar family, drew a massive crowd of devotees and notable dignitaries.
Ganesh Utsav, celebrated globally by devotees of Lord Ganesha, marks the installation of Lord Ganesh idols on Ganesh Chaturthi. This ten day long festivity is characterized by daily rituals, aartis, chanting, offering of sweets and spiritual gatherings, culminating with Ganesh Visarjan—the symbolic immersion of the idol.
This auspicious occasion holds deep spiritual significance for devotees who await it year after year. The Sonkar family, based in Kotla, are staunch devotees of Lord Ganesha and have been instrumental in organizing the Utsav year after year with unwavering dedication.

The Spirit Behind the Celebrations
Rakesh Sonkar, President of the Pracheen Kali Mandir Trust, has been a consistent force behind the temple’s religious and community initiatives. He gained widespread recognition during the Covid-19 pandemic for his tireless work as a “Hunger Warrior.”
Amid the lockdown crisis, Sonkar initiated a Bhandara Sewa—a free food service—to support the economically disadvantaged. What began as a temporary relief initiative soon evolved into a permanent tradition at Kali Mandir. Today, the Bhandara continues daily, with people from all walks of life lining up to receive a wholesome meal—a testament to the spirit of seva (service).

When the Waters Rose, Citizens Became Warriors
By Bipin Sharma
There’s an old saying: “Adversity causes some to break; others to break records.” This couldn’t be more true for the citizens of Delhi who rose like warriors to defend their city when the Yamuna River breached the danger mark of 205 metres.
As low-lying areas were swiftly inundated, thousands had to be evacuated. While rescue teams and the administration worked round the clock to move residents to safer ground and set up relief camps, another force quietly emerged — ordinary citizens turned “Hunger Warriors.”
Recognizing the urgent need for food and essential supplies, compassionate individuals stepped up to support those displaced by the floods. One shining example is 91-year-old ex-serviceman O.P. Sharma. Alongside a group of committed citizens — Tanuj Sethi, Anila Rampuria (Green Verandah), Anurag Khandelwal, and myself — he led a langar sewa (community kitchen) at a relief camp in Mayur Vihar Pocket 1.
It may have seemed a small act, but it carried a message loud and clear: that in times of crisis, the spirit of humanity can—and must—prevail.

Bipin Sharma
A devotional program dedicated to Lord Ram was recently organized at Hari Om Mandir in Lajpat Nagar-4, New Delhi on October 14, 2024. The key highlight of the event was the gracious presence of Dr. Ram Avtar Sharma who shared insights about his unique crusade of identifying numerous places of mythological importance where Lord Ram had embarked upon during his lifetime. Much to the sheer delight of the large gathering of attendees, Dr. Ram Avtar informed that as many as 290 such places had so far been identified. These places were on the threshold of going into oblivion had they not been identified.
During the course of the event, there was a short Film Exhibition that showcased the identification of all such holy places where Lord Ram had visited at various time intervals. A painstaking initiative of Dr. Ram Avtar Sharma (Managing Trustee of Shri Ram Sanskritik Shodh Sansthaan), the key objective behind this exercise has been to inspire masses about the virtues and ideals of Lord Ram.

उरुस्वाती सेंटर ऑफ परफॉर्मिंग आर्ट्स के संस्थापक और निदेशक, कोमल आनंद (सेवानिवृत्त आईएएस) की समृद्ध भारतीय संस्कृति और विरासत में लंबे समय से रुचि रही है, और उन्होंने पहले भारतीय पुरातत्व सर्वेक्षण (एएसआई) के महानिदेशक के रूप में कार्य किया है।
इस अवसर पर बोलते हुए, कोमल आनंद ने साझा किया, “उरुस्वती कला केंद्र और संग्रहालय जो 2003 में अस्तित्व में आया, उरुस्वती ट्रस्ट द्वारा चलाया जाता है जिसे 1995 में पंजीकृत किया गया था। लक्ष्य और उद्देश्यों में जनता के बीच कला और संस्कृति की समझ को प्रोत्साहित करना शामिल है , विशेष रूप से बच्चे अपनी गतिविधियों के माध्यम से। ‘उरुस्वती’ जिसका अर्थ है ‘सुबह के तारे का प्रकाश’, प्रसिद्ध रूसी चित्रकार स्वर्गीय निकोलस रोरिक द्वारा स्थापित “उरुस्वती” नामक हिमालयन संस्थान से प्रेरणा लेता है, जो 1923 में भारत आए थे और बाद में उन्होंने अपना शेष जीवन यहीं बिताया था। नग्गर, हिमाचल प्रदेश में जिला कुल्लू में। कला केंद्र और संग्रहालय छह एकड़ के परिसर में स्थित है, और उरुस्वती सेंटर ऑफ परफॉर्मिंग आर्ट्स
केंद्र में स्कूली बच्चों को विभिन्न पारंपरिक भारतीय शिल्प जैसे टाई और डाई, मिट्टी के बर्तन, पेंटिंग, क्ले मॉडलिंग आदि को प्रदर्शित करने और सिखाने की सुविधाएं हैं। कला केंद्र और संग्रहालय युवा और वरिष्ठ छात्रों के लिए एक शिक्षाप्रद अनुभव है क्योंकि यह उन्हें विभिन्न कला रूपों में मास्टर्स की देखरेख में एक अवसर प्रदान करने में मदद करता है। उरुस्वाती सेंटर फॉर कंटेम्परेरी आर्ट ने कला के प्रति जागरूकता की भावना पैदा करने की दिशा में असंख्य कदम उठाए हैं। उरुस्वती केंद्र द्वारा प्रायोजित लोकगीत संग्रहालय का उद्देश्य दस्तावेज़ को संरक्षित करना और देश की मूर्त और अमूर्त संस्कृति तक सार्वजनिक पहुंच बढ़ाना है। संग्रहालय ने बड़े पैमाने पर सात को कवर किया है उत्तरी और मध्य राज्य – पंजाब, हिमाचल प्रदेश, जम्मू और कश्मीर, हरियाणा, राजस्थान, मध्य प्रदेश और बिहार। समकालीन कला के लिए उरुस्वाती केंद्र ने कलाकारों, मूर्तिकारों और लोक कला चित्रकारों को शामिल करते हुए कई गतिविधियों का आयोजन किया है।

Bipin Sharma
Prachin Shiv Shakti Mandir Committee hosted a grand Holi Milan Event on Saturday 23rd March’ 24 in the holy premises of the Prachin Shiv Shakti Mandir, Lodhi Road, (Western Nizamuddin), New Delhi.

The 80 year old Temple situated opposite the iconic Lodhi Hotel has devotees pouring in from all parts of the city.

Like every festive occasion, this year too, the Temple Management Committee organized a devotional cum cultural program on the occasion of Holi festival. The devotees felt truly enchanted with the devotional songs, hailing the true spirit of Holi- “The Festival of Colours”.

Over the years, the Temple Management Committee has undertaken painstaking initiatives to revamp and beautify the Temple premises.

The Management Committee is constituted of dedicated and enthusiastic Executive body Members namely Chetan Kukreja (Grandson of Late Sh. Tara Chand Kukreja who was the Founder cum First President of the Temple, Sohan Lal Verma (Present President), Harsh Arora (Secretary) and Sanjeev Chopra to name a few.
Following the cultural program, there was Prasad distribution for all the devotees.
